A lot of energy is needed to … WebMagnesium and nitrogen react to form an ionic compound. Predict which forms an anion, which forms a cation, and the charges of each ion. Write the symbol for each ion and name them. Solution Magnesium’s position in the periodic table (group 2) tells us that it is a metal. Metals form positive ions (cations).
WebElements from Groups 1 and 17 can combine to form ionic compounds in a one-to-one ratio. Therefore, one lithium (Li) cation bonds with one fluorine (F) anion as lithium flouride (LiF). Other examples of ionic compounds that combine in a ratio of one cation to one anion are sodium chloride (NaCl) and potassium iodide (KI). WebAboutTranscript.
